414 | /* | |
415 | * NOTE: Code in clear_user_page has a hard coded dependency on the | |
416 | * maximum alias boundary being 4 Mb. We've been assured by the | |
417 | * parisc chip designers that there will not ever be a parisc | |
418 | * chip with a larger alias boundary (Never say never :-) ). | |
419 | * | |
420 | * Subtle: the dtlb miss handlers support the temp alias region by | |
421 | * "knowing" that if a dtlb miss happens within the temp alias | |
422 | * region it must have occurred while in clear_user_page. Since | |
423 | * this routine makes use of processor local translations, we | |
424 | * don't want to insert them into the kernel page table. Instead, | |
425 | * we load up some general registers (they need to be registers | |
426 | * which aren't shadowed) with the physical page numbers (preshifted | |
427 | * for tlb insertion) needed to insert the translations. When we | |
428 | * miss on the translation, the dtlb miss handler inserts the | |
429 | * translation into the tlb using these values: | |
430 | * | |
431 | * %r26 physical page (shifted for tlb insert) of "to" translation | |
432 | * %r23 physical page (shifted for tlb insert) of "from" translation | |
433 | */ | |
